AGOR, Norman H.


Norman H. Agor, 85, after a valiant effort, left this world to be with his Lord and Savior on July 4, 2002. Born in Lake Mahopac, NY, he graduated from Cornell University and retired from Agway, Inc., Syracuse, NY in 1981. Norm loved his family, golf, and motor sports, serving for a time as the Crew Chief for his son's racing team. Norman was a loving Christian husband and father, who will be greatly missed by his family, many friends and relatives, but we know he is now at peace and with his Heavenly Father. He leaves Paula, his wife of 25 years, son Warren and wife, Lynn, of Penfield, NY, daughter Nancy Johnson and husband Les of Essex Junction, VT, step-children Richard Bricco and wife, Rita, of Farmington, NY and Valerie Wagoner and husband, Ricky of Lexington, NC. He is also survived by his brother Randall, of Florida, sister Evelyn Gregg, Oneida, NY, grandchildren Mark and Lindsay Agor, David Johnson and Kim Martin and husband Gary, Bryan Bricco, Neil and Tyler Wagoner. He will be remembered for his kindness, humor, his generosity, and most of all his love and presence in our lives.
